Transaction 34573ced5b78e4bf93ee7f9be6f0e6d52767efe009e0aaa37deae89fbecaad37
1 Input
2 Outputs
- 34573ced5b78e4bf93ee7f9be6f0e6d52767efe009e0aaa37deae89fbecaad37:0
- 34573ced5b78e4bf93ee7f9be6f0e6d52767efe009e0aaa37deae89fbecaad37:1
value 15640938
address 12dXeuCXucAgc7vBkLunPcm7ThY8aG5qNB
value 502796
address 36cAtKAZutJnQ2dgCb2tEDQLoJKgJbgCuw